Subject: [ROOTS-L] Hezekiah Wilcox

I am looking for Hezekiah Wilcox who lived in Minisink, Orange County, New
York around 1760.  I am looking for the older Hezekiah, possibly the father
of Amos Wilcox. 

Many people think that William Wilcox from Stonington, Connecticut is the
father of Amos Wilcox.  I have been to Connecticut and viewed the birth
record of William Wilcox and Elizabeth Main Brown.  Amos Wilcox is not one
of their children. 

Some printed records list Amos as the child of William and Elizabeth, but he
is not on the birth record.  Amos is buried in Minisink and the folks in
Minisink say that Hezekiah is his father.
